In the competitive landscape of software engineering in India, "Apna College" has emerged as a household name for engineering students. Founded by popular educators Aman Dhattarwal and Shraddha Khapra, the platform offers structured courses in Data Structures and Algorithms (DSA), web development, and core computer science subjects.
